Baripāda is a town located in the Mayurbhanj district of Odisha, India, known for its rich cultural heritage and picturesque landscapes. It serves as a gateway to the Simlipal National Park, which is famous for its diverse flora and fauna. The town is also home to various temples, showcasing traditional Odia architecture.
Baripāda is a vibrant hub where local traditions blend harmoniously with the natural beauty of the surrounding hills and forests.

How to Behave
Tips on cultural norms and respectful behavior
Always greet and show respect to elders in the community.
Dress conservatively, especially when visiting temples or rural areas.
It is customary to remove shoes before entering homes and temples.
